What Type of Medicine is Valtrex (Oral)?

Valtrex belongs to the pharmacological class of antiviral agents and is further defined as a synthetic nucleoside analogue. The medicine is uniquely defined as a prodrug because its active component, Valacyclovir, is an inactive precursor that requires rapid conversion inside the body into the highly active antiviral substance, Acyclovir. This synthetic design was engineered to improve the bioavailability of the drug—the amount of medicine absorbed into the bloodstream—compared to the parent drug, Acyclovir, thus making its use more efficient for oral administration. This approach is intended to maximize the concentration of the active drug available to combat the infection.


Active Ingredient and Pharmaceutical Form

The medicine is a single-ingredient product whose active core is Valacyclovir Hydrochloride. It is presented solely for oral administration in the form of tablets. The final preparation, or oral tablet formulation, consists of the active Valacyclovir Hydrochloride ingredient along with various excipients, which are inactive pharmaceutical carriers and binders necessary to create the final solid dosage form. The development of Valtrex as a convenient oral tablet was a strategic effort to enhance patient adherence compared to forms requiring more frequent dosing of the parent compound.


General Purpose and Mechanism Principle

The general purpose of this medicine is to achieve viral replication disruption by specifically limiting the virus's ability to multiply. Once converted to Acyclovir, the compound acts as a Guanosine analogue that is selectively activated within infected cells. The active metabolite functions as an inhibitor of DNA polymerase, preventing the virus from completing the necessary viral DNA synthesis. This prodrug approach is the functional basis for the delivery of the active compound. This high-level mechanism controls the spread of the virus within the patient, thereby reducing the severity and overall duration of the viral condition, which is the foundation of its use in treating, for example, typical viral skin conditions.

What side effects are possible with Valtrex (Oral)?

Possible Side Effects and Safety Information

The safety characteristics of Valacyclovir Hydrochloride (Valtrex) are formally established through official regulatory documents, which classify adverse reactions based on their frequency and the physiological systems affected. These classifications are defined by government health authorities, such as the FDA and EMA.

Frequency-Classified Adverse Reactions

The most commonly reported adverse events, classified as Very Common or Common in regulatory labeling, primarily include headache and nausea. Other common effects involve the Gastrointestinal System, such as vomiting, diarrhea, and abdominal pain, and the Nervous System with dizziness. Reactions affecting the Skin and subcutaneous tissue disorders, such as a rash and pruritus (itching), are also listed as common. Less frequently observed reactions, classified as Uncommon, include confusion and agitation.

Serious Adverse Reactions and Safety Considerations

The official safety profile documents rare but serious adverse reactions that are clinically significant. These include events impacting the Renal and Urinary System, such as Acute Renal Failure. Serious reactions involving the Blood and Lymphatic System, specifically Thrombotic Thrombocytopenic Purpura (TTP) and Hemolytic Uremic Syndrome (HUS), are documented, particularly in individuals with severely compromised immunity, such as those with advanced HIV disease. Angioedema, a severe hypersensitivity reaction, is also classified as a rare event.

Specific safety considerations exist for certain populations. Individuals with pre-existing renal impairment and older adults are documented to have an elevated risk of developing neurological symptoms, including confusion and hallucinations. The importance of adequate hydration is noted in official labeling as a factor in managing the potential for renal complications.

Overdose and Emergency Response

Overdose and When to Seek Help

The official regulatory documents define the overdose profile through two major documented toxicities: Central Nervous System (CNS) and renal involvement. Overdose may present with serious manifestations involving the CNS, including agitation, confusion, hallucinations, tremor, and, in severe cases, encephalopathy and coma.

A significant documented risk of overdose is acute renal failure, particularly when high doses are administered. This risk is noted to be elevated in elderly patients and individuals with underlying renal disease, as well as those who are inadequately hydrated. Gastrointestinal effects such as nausea and vomiting are also documented.

In the event of suspected overdose, official guidance mandates seeking emergency medical attention immediately. Patients, especially those with severe symptoms or acute renal failure, may benefit from hemodialysis, as this procedure is known to remove the active metabolite, Acyclovir. No specific antidote is known; therefore, management focuses on symptomatic and supportive care. Contacting a Poison Control Center or Emergency Room at once is required upon suspicion.

Therapeutic Uses of Valtrex (Oral)

This oral medication is commonly used for managing conditions characterized by episodic or fluctuating symptoms caused by the Herpes Simplex Virus (HSV) and Varicella Zoster Virus (VZV). It is applied in contexts where additional supportive symptom management is needed across specific patient groups.

The main therapeutic uses are relevant for easing symptoms associated with active episodes of Shingles (Herpes Zoster), managing both initial and recurrent outbreaks of Genital Herpes, offering supportive relief for Cold Sores (Herpes Labialis), and assisting with the management of Chickenpox in children.

This medication is relevant for managing symptom clusters that may become intense or disruptive, such as the painful lesions and sores and the localized tingling or burning sensations that signal an impending outbreak. In its suppressive role, it may assist with reducing the frequency of future symptomatic recurrences.

Eligibility and Restrictions for Use

Who Can and Cannot Use Valtrex (Oral)?

The eligibility for Valtrex (valacyclovir) is defined by regulatory authorities based on patient age, immune status, and organ function.


Contraindicated Populations

Valtrex is contraindicated and must not be used in patients with a known hypersensitivity (allergic reaction) to valacyclovir, the active metabolite acyclovir, or any component of the formulation.


Age-Based and Special Population Eligibility

  • Adults (ge 18 years of age): Established for all approved indications (e.g., Cold Sores, Genital Herpes, Shingles).
  • Pediatric Use: Approved use is limited. Efficacy and safety are not established for most pediatric age groups, including children under 12 for cold sores or those under 18 for shingles or genital herpes.
  • Elderly Patients (ge 65 years of age): Use requires caution, and a dosage adjustment must be considered due to the high likelihood of reduced renal (kidney) function.

Conditional Use and Restrictions

  • Renal Impairment: Patients with reduced kidney function must use this medicine with caution, as regulatory documents require that a reduced dosage be administered.
  • Immunocompromised Status: Use is limited to specific subgroups, such as certain HIV-infected adults for suppressive therapy. High-risk immunocompromised groups (e.g., bone marrow or kidney transplant recipients) are noted as having an increased risk of severe adverse events.
  • Pregnancy and Lactation: Use during pregnancy is restricted to cases where the potential benefit justifies the possible fetal risk. Caution is advised during lactation, as the active drug component is excreted in breast milk.

What should I know about interactions with other medicines?

Interactions with other medicines and products

Official regulatory documents define the interaction profile of Valacyclovir primarily through its active metabolite, Acyclovir, which is cleared from the body through active renal tubular secretion.


Documented Pharmacokinetic Interactions

Co-administration with substances that compete for active renal tubular secretion can officially alter the body's exposure to Acyclovir. These substances include Probenecid and Cimetidine. The official documentation states that these agents cause a reduction in Acyclovir's renal clearance, leading to an increase in its systemic plasma concentration (AUC). However, this pharmacokinetic effect is generally not considered clinically significant in individuals with normal renal function receiving standard doses.


Pharmacodynamic and Substance Interactions

Caution is officially warranted when Valacyclovir is co-administered with other nephrotoxic medicinal products. This combination presents a risk of additive nephrotoxicity (harm to the kidneys), a pharmacodynamic interaction. This concern is heightened for elderly patients and individuals with existing impaired renal function.

Regulatory labels confirm that Valacyclovir may be taken without reference to food intake, as meals do not significantly impact the absorption of the medicine. No specific interactions are officially documented with alcohol or common herbal products.

Mechanism of Action

Targeted Activation by Viral Enzymes

The mechanism of action begins with the drug's requirement for activation by the viral Thymidine Kinase (TK) enzyme. This enzyme, found predominantly in virus-infected cells, performs the initial phosphorylation of the drug, converting the administered molecule into its active, replication-inhibiting form. This reliance on a virus-specific enzyme confers the drug's selective action, confining its effects primarily to cells expressing the viral enzyme.


Arrest of Viral Genome Synthesis

The fully activated metabolite, Aciclovir Triphosphate, functions as a structurally defective building block that targets the Viral DNA Polymerase. It acts as a competitive inhibitor and is incorporated into the growing viral DNA chain, leading to an immediate and irreversible chain termination. This molecular event arrests the virus's ability to create new genetic material by directly disrupting the multiplication cycle.


Limitation of Viral Spread

By arresting viral DNA synthesis at the cellular level, the mechanism produces a core physiological change: a reduction in the viral multiplication rate. This physiological effect restricts the ability of the virus to spread to new tissues, which is a key process in limiting the overall pathogenic burden. The mechanism is virostatic, meaning it halts replication, but it does not affect the dormant virus reservoir.

Dosage and Administration Information

Valtrex (valacyclovir) is strictly for oral administration and is presented as film-coated tablets. The medicine may be taken with or without food. For patients unable to swallow tablets, an extemporaneous oral suspension must be prepared by a pharmacist using the 500 mg tablets as the starting material.

Dosing is highly dependent on the condition being addressed and follows specific, fixed time patterns. Treatment for acute episodes, such as recurrent genital herpes, involves a short course of 500 mg twice daily for three days, while herpes zoster (shingles) requires a course of 1 gram three times daily for seven days. Treatment for cold sores is limited to a one-day regimen of 2 grams taken 12 hours apart. To maximize adherence to the protocol, therapy for acute outbreaks must be initiated at the earliest sign or symptom of the infection.

Population-Specific Usage and Adjustment

The standard regimen must be adjusted based on the patient’s kidney function. Dose reduction is mandatory for patients with renal impairment, with modifications based on calculated Creatinine Clearance (CrCl) categories. Specific weight-based dosing (20 mg/kg) is applied for pediatric patients 2 to <18 years of age being treated for chickenpox.

Handling Missed Doses

If a dose is missed, it should be taken as soon as it is remembered. However, if it is almost time for the next scheduled dose, the missed dose must be skipped, and the regular schedule resumed. The instruction is that double or extra doses must not be taken.

Recent Clinical Evidence

Valacyclovir, the active ingredient in Valtrex, is an oral antiviral agent developed as a pro-drug of acyclovir to enhance absorption and bioavailability. Research into its use centers on the management of infections caused by herpes simplex virus (HSV), herpes zoster virus (VZV), and, in certain populations, cytomegalovirus (CMV).


Clinical Efficacy Summary

Clinical trials have investigated valacyclovir across various herpesvirus indications. In studies involving immunocompetent adults with genital herpes, a shorter three-day course was found to be comparable to a five-day course for key efficacy measures, including time to lesion healing and duration of pain.

For recurrent cold sores (herpes labialis), short, high-dose regimens have been studied to assess their effectiveness in accelerating the healing of lesions when treatment is initiated at the earliest symptom.


Long-term Research and Safety Profile

Research has explored the use of valacyclovir for suppressive therapy to reduce the frequency of recurrent genital herpes episodes. Long-term studies, some extending up to one year, have monitored its safety profile. In these trials, the adverse event rates observed in participants receiving valacyclovir (up to 1,000 mg/day) were reported to be similar to those observed in participants receiving placebo or standard-dose acyclovir.

Specific research has also been conducted in immunocompromised populations, such as those with HIV, where valacyclovir has been investigated for both the episodic treatment and continuous suppression of recurrent genital herpes infections, showing similar efficacy compared to acyclovir in some trial designs. Monitoring for drug-resistant viral strains in immunocompetent subjects confirms a low rate of acyclovir resistance.

Frequently Asked Questions (FAQ)

Common questions about Valtrex (Oral) (FAQ)

Q: Does Valtrex (Oral) cure cold sores?

Valtrex is officially classified as an antiviral agent that treats infections by stopping the herpes virus from multiplying. Regulatory information indicates that it helps manage the symptoms and duration of outbreaks, but it is not described as a cure for cold sores, as the herpes virus remains dormant in the body.


Q: Can older adults use Valtrex (Oral)?

Official documents state that the use of Valtrex in older adults (aged 65 years and over) requires caution. This is because older patients are more likely to have reduced kidney function, which can affect how the medicine is cleared. Official guidance indicates that a dose adjustment may need to be considered.


Q: What kind of infections is Valtrex (Oral) approved to treat?

Valtrex is officially approved to manage and treat infections caused by specific herpes viruses. These include herpes zoster (shingles), herpes labialis (cold sores), initial and recurrent episodes of genital herpes, and chickenpox in specific pediatric patients. The medicine is not indicated for the treatment of other viral infections.


Q: Does Valtrex (Oral) help prevent future outbreaks?

Yes. Official product information confirms that Valtrex is indicated for chronic suppressive therapy of recurrent genital herpes episodes in specific adult patients. This use is intended to reduce the frequency of future outbreaks.


Q: What is the difference between Valtrex (Oral) and Zovirax?

Valtrex’s active ingredient, valacyclovir, is a prodrug of acyclovir (the active ingredient in Zovirax). The medicine was designed to convert rapidly into acyclovir inside the body. This structure was engineered to improve the amount of active drug absorbed into the bloodstream compared to standard acyclovir.


Q: What is the evidence regarding Valtrex (Oral) and the reduction of transmission?

Official labeling indicates that Valtrex is prescribed for the reduction of transmission of genital herpes in specific immunocompetent adults. The evidence for this effect is established up to an eight-month period in certain populations, as described in regulatory documents.


Q: What are the general safety classifications for Valtrex (Oral) use during pregnancy?

Regulatory guidance advises that Valtrex should only be used during pregnancy if the potential benefit to the patient justifies the possible risk to the fetus. Regulatory data, including information from pregnancy registries, indicates that there is not an increased risk of birth defects observed with the use of this medicine.


Q: How long does it typically take for Valtrex (Oral) to start working?

Clinical trial results indicate that for conditions like recurrent cold sores, treatment initiated at the earliest symptom can accelerate lesion healing by approximately one day. Official product information emphasizes the importance of initiating therapy for acute outbreaks at the earliest sign or symptom of the infection.


Q: Is it common to feel tired while taking Valtrex (Oral)?

Official safety data lists fatigue as an adverse reaction in specific patient populations, such as HIV-infected patients. It is not generally listed among the most common adverse effects reported in immunocompetent adults, where headache and nausea are more frequently noted.


Q: Are there any common over-the-counter medicines that interact with Valtrex (Oral)?

Valtrex’s active metabolite is cleared through the kidneys. Regulatory documents advise caution when taking it with other medicines that may affect the kidneys. However, there are no common, widely available over-the-counter medicines specifically listed in official documents as needing specific avoidance for otherwise healthy individuals.


Q: Is Valtrex (Oral) an antibiotic?

No. Valtrex is formally classified as an antiviral agent that specifically works against certain herpes viruses. It is not an antibiotic, meaning it will not treat bacterial infections.


Q: Is Valtrex (Oral) known to affect sleep?

Official safety documents do not list common sleep disturbances. However, less common central nervous system effects such as dizziness, confusion, and agitation are reported. These effects could indirectly impact a person's sleep patterns.


Q: What if I take Valtrex (Oral) and it doesn't seem to work?

Regulatory labeling notes that the possibility of viral resistance to the drug should be considered in patients who show a poor clinical response during therapy. This concern is specifically monitored in patients who are immunocompromised.


Q: Does Valtrex (Oral) make you sensitive to the sun?

Official regulatory documents list rashes, including photosensitivity (increased sensitivity to sunlight), as an adverse drug reaction. This effect is considered uncommon.


Q: Is Valtrex (Oral) available over the counter in some countries?

Valtrex (valacyclovir) is classified as a prescription-only medicine in the United States and most major regulatory jurisdictions. This means it must be dispensed by a pharmacist with a valid prescription from a healthcare professional.


Q: Can Valtrex (Oral) be used by people who are allergic to penicillin?

Valtrex is only contraindicated if a patient is known to have a hypersensitivity or allergy to valacyclovir, the active metabolite acyclovir, or any component of the formulation. Penicillin is chemically distinct from Valtrex, and its allergy is not listed as a contraindication.


Q: Is it possible to develop resistance to Valtrex (Oral) over time?

Yes. Official regulatory documents describe that viral resistance to the active drug, acyclovir, can occur due to changes in the virus's enzymes. This possibility is monitored, especially in immunocompromised patients who take the drug.


Q: Does taking Valtrex (Oral) require any specific blood tests?

The drug is eliminated through the kidneys, and official dose adjustments for patients with kidney impairment depend on a calculation called Creatinine Clearance (CrCl). This calculation is often based on the results of blood tests, especially in specific populations.


Q: What is the general advice on driving while taking Valtrex (Oral)?

Official patient information states that Valtrex can cause side effects that may affect the ability to drive or operate machinery, such as dizziness or confusion. Official guidance notes that individuals should use caution and not engage in activities requiring complete alertness if they experience these effects.


Q: Is Valtrex (Oral) safe for people with liver disease?

Official regulatory documents state that for patients with moderate or severe liver disease (cirrhosis), a dosage modification is not recommended. This is because the overall amount of active drug in the body is not significantly affected by impaired liver function.


Q: How soon after starting Valtrex (Oral) can I expect symptom improvement?

Official clinical trial results report a reduced time for lesions to heal and for pain to stop when treatment is started early. For cold sores, for example, studies report a reduction in the duration of the outbreak by approximately one day.


Q: Does Valtrex (Oral) affect birth control pills?

Regulatory documents indicate there are no known clinically significant drug interactions between valacyclovir and common hormonal birth control pills (oral contraceptives). The drug is not metabolized by the liver enzymes typically associated with affecting these pills.


Q: Can I use Valtrex (Oral) for other viral infections?

Valtrex is officially approved only for the management and treatment of infections caused by herpes simplex virus (HSV) and varicella-zoster virus (VZV). It is not indicated for treating other types of viral infections, such as the common cold or flu.


Q: Are there specific food items to avoid while taking Valtrex (Oral)?

Regulatory documents state that Valtrex can be taken without reference to food intake, as meals do not significantly impact the drug's absorption. No specific food items are listed in the official labeling that must be avoided due to drug interaction.


Q: Are mood changes or depression associated with Valtrex (Oral) use?

Official safety documents list uncommon neurological effects such as agitation and confusion. While severe symptoms affecting mental status are reported in very rare cases, particularly in individuals with kidney impairment, depression is not listed among the common or uncommon reported adverse effects.


Q: Do I need to drink extra water while taking Valtrex (Oral)?

Official guidance notes that care should be taken to ensure adequate fluid intake in all patients, especially in older adults and those at risk of dehydration. This advice is provided because the drug is cleared through the kidneys, and sufficient hydration helps support this process.


Q: How does Valtrex (Oral) affect the immune system?

Valtrex is described as a virostatic agent that works by disrupting the virus’s ability to multiply. Its primary mechanism of action is limited to interfering with viral DNA synthesis and is not described in regulatory documents as directly modifying the host's overall immune system function.

How should Valtrex (Oral) be stored and disposed of?

How to Store and Dispose of Valtrex (Valacyclovir Hydrochloride) Oral Tablets

Valtrex oral tablets must be stored according to regulatory specifications to maintain stability and effectiveness. Storage is required at controlled room temperature, which is officially defined as between 15 to 25 C (59 to 77 F). The medication must be kept in the well-closed container in which it was dispensed and must be stored out of the sight and reach of children.


Official Disposal Guidelines

Expired or unused Valtrex should be disposed of responsibly. Regulatory guidelines recommend using an official drug take-back program. If a take-back option is unavailable, the tablets should be mixed with an unappealing substance, sealed in a container, and placed in the household trash. It is explicitly stated that Valtrex must not be flushed down a toilet or sink.
